Today, disruptive companies are the fastest-growing in history. In reality, they are movers and shakers in the business world today.

They came and smoothly disrupted the business ecosystem. They rolled their products and services that approached their market in a way that changed everything by offering products or services that lowered prices, approached their markets in unheard-of-ways, and eventually created scintillatingand agile markets. This has resulted into rebellious creativity of innovative products and out-of-this-world services.

These disruptions are flying on the wings of technology i.e. technological innovations with internet technology at the base of it. From rough estimation, there are over 2 billion smart phones on the planet.

That changes every single IT model planet. As at last count, there are nearly 3 billion people online. That means that every single enterprise is changing how they are going to reach or give their own products to their target customers.

It has been observed by experts that internet and digital technology have brought significant change and occasionally, death to many industries. For instance, internet and globalisation promote digital disruption in media, higher education (through online courses and programmes), TV and cable industry, banking industry, publishing, and the list can go on and on.

The publishing industry is undergoing significant disruption. For instance, Amazon with its digital infrastructure has altered that tradition way of publishing, pushing down book prices and controlling point of sale. The likes of Google, Apple, Netflix, Skype, WhatsApp, Uber, are doing the same thing in their respective industries.

In reality, customers are embracing mobile and internet technologies as their preferred means of doing business, and the number is growing each year even here in Nigeria.Internet of Business (IoB) is a new trend of using technology to promote ones business, and connect to customers on global scale.

In the words of Strive Masiyiwa, the Executive Chairman of Econet Wireless, ‘Most of the fastest growing businesses in the world are businesses that have ‘re-imagined’ well established business areas by introducing innovations based on the internet and mobile phone technologies. By simply re-imagining, any business can be disrupted. Disruption creates greater business value to both the creator and the end users’.

You can take any industry you want and zoom into it and say, what are the underlying online technological factor(s) that are going to change the business model for the next couple of years? Enterprises are not going to be able to survive in the future if they do not get good at internet and other types of technologies. Like someone rightly observed, ‘The most successful businesses today (big or small) are those that see themselves as technology companies, irrespective of what business they are in.’

In the words of Peter Diamandis, ‘You either disrupt your company or someone else will’. That’s the truth. Let’s take a look at Uber’s story: Uber has already disrupted the entire cab and car sharing market with their model.

They are now disrupting themselves with self-driving car, which has the potential to save millions of lives and improve quality of life for people around the world.

We can’t deny the fact that the present disruption comes with new growth opportunities. Like I have pointed earlier, businesses must reimagine their content and business models if they must remain relevant in the medium to long term, and tap from it.

How can you re-imaginedyour business on the Internet or using a mobile app?This is how renowned companies like Alibaba, Tencent, Airbnb, Facebook, Twitter, Instagram,Instacart,IrokoTv, Konga, Jumia, Shypmate, Yudala, Wakanowand otherscame into existence.  They came and change the way we buy, sell and live.

You have to look for new enabling technologies, or major trends, like fundamental trends that create a wide gap between how things are done and how they can be done.

What was impossible, because of either economic feasibility or technical feasibility ten to fifteen years ago is now possible with the aid of internet technology.

The best way to disrupt and keep disrupting is to live in the future. Imagine what could be missing, and create it. Constantly spot technological tends relating to your business.Then learn, adopt, and keep repeating the process.

Adopt entrepreneurial approach in your disruptive drives as soon as you spot new opportunities, and continue to create more value chain in ways that the customer would not have known how to ask for. Welcome to the world of endless disruption! To remain in it, you must continue to disrupt or die!

Half of Global Companies Build SOCs to Enhance Cybersecurity, with a Focus on Human Expertise

Published

on

Kindly share this post

Among the primary reasons for establishing a Security Operations Center (SOC) are strengthening cybersecurity posture, enabling faster detection and response and gaining a competitive edge.

Interestingly, despite the increasing demand for automated cybersecurity solutions, businesses rely on skilled security professionals to make key decisions, as human expertise remains essential for effective security management.

A Security Operations Center (SOC) is a dedicated organisational unit responsible for continuous monitoring and safeguarding of a company’s IT infrastructure. Its core mission is to proactively detect, analyse and respond to cybersecurity threats.

To identify the main drivers, strategic priorities, and potential challenges in SOC planning and implementation, Kaspersky has conducted a comprehensive global study involving senior IT security specialists, managers and directors from companies with 500 or more employees.

All participants operate without a SOC but have plans to establish one in the near future. The study spans 16 countries across APAC, META, LATAM, Europe, and Russia, providing valuable insights into the emerging trends and best practices in SOC development worldwide.

The findings of the research reveal that 50% of companies intend to establish SOCs to strengthen their cybersecurity posture, and 45% are motivated by the need to address increasingly sophisticated and dangerous threats.

Other drivers include budget optimisation, the necessity for faster detection and response, and the expansion of software, endpoints and user devices – factors that demand more comprehensive and layered security measures.

These are cited by 41% of organisations. Additionally, 40% seek better protection of confidential information, 39% aim to meet regulatory requirements and one-third (33%) expect SOC capabilities to provide a competitive edge. Larger enterprises tend to cite each of these reasons more often, reflecting the broader operational and regulatory pressures they experience.

Continuous monitoring becomes the leading SOC requirement

Among the key functions organisations plan to delegate, 24/7 security monitoring leads at 54%. This around-the-clock vigilance enables early detection of anomalies, prevents escalation and sustains cyber resilience in real-time. This demand highlights a strategic requirement for proactive risk management, as organisations aim to defend against persistent threats that can strike at any moment.

Companies intending to fully outsource SOC operations show a stronger interest in applying “lessons learned” methodologies, whereas those developing internal SOCs focus more on access management to maintain tighter control.

Human expertise drives SOC technology choices

While SOCs use advanced technology, the choices made by organisations show that human analysts are very important. Among the solutions that organisations plan to include in SOC are – Threat Intelligence Platforms (48%), Endpoint Detection and Response (42%) and Security Information and Event Management systems (40%) – sophisticated solutions that automate data collection and reduce operational load, however, they depend heavily on skilled security professionals who provide critical context, interpret complex findings and make final decisions when guiding appropriate responses.

Other solutions chosen include Extended Detection and Response (38%), Network Detection and Response (37%) and Managed Detection and Response (33%). Large enterprises tend to adopt more technologies (5.5 per SOC on average), while smaller ones integrate fewer (3.8).

“To successfully build a SOC, companies must prioritise not only the right mix of technology but also the careful planning of processes, clear goal-setting and effective resource distribution.

“Well-defined workflows and continuous improvement are essential to ensure that human analysts can focus on critical tasks, making the SOC a proactive and adaptable component of their cybersecurity strategy,” comments Roman Nazarov, Head of SOC Consulting at Kaspersky.

Nigerian Terra Industries Secures $11.8m for Expansion

Published

on

Kindly share this post

Terra Industries, a Nigerian defence technology startup, has raised $11.75 million to expand its development of defensive systems that protect critical facilities across Africa.

The fundraising round was led by Silicon Valley venture firm 8VC, which was founded by Palantir co-founder Joe Lonsdale.

Other investors in the round include Valour Equity Partners, Lux Capital, SV Angel, and Nova Global, as well as African-focused funds Tofino Capital, Kaleo Ventures, and DFS Lab.

Terra Industries, founded in Abuja by Nathan Nwachuku and Maxwell Maduka, provides multi-domain security solutions for both air and land. Its solutions are intended to detect and respond to threats including terrorism, sabotage, and armed attacks on infrastructure.

The company’s product portfolio includes surveillance drones, ground-based robotic systems, and fixed monitoring towers deployed around sensitive locations.

Co-founder and CEO Nathan Nwachuku said the company has now fully embraced its identity as a defence-focused startup, citing the growing urgency of security challenges across Africa.

He said safeguarding critical infrastructure from terrorist threats has become unavoidable.

Nwachuku argues that protecting Africa’s infrastructure requires a different approach, one that combines local manufacturing, end-to-end system control, and software capable of independently identifying and responding to threats over large areas.

The company aims to position itself as a defence prime, similar to the role played by firms such as Anduril Industries and Palantir in the United States.

Nwachuku also disclosed that the company had earlier raised $800,000 in pre-seed funding.

With the new funding, Terra plans to increase manufacturing capacity within Africa, establish additional defence production facilities, and expand its artificial intelligence and software teams.

While software offices are planned for San Francisco and London, the company said manufacturing operations will remain on the continent.

Kaspersky Warns Telecom Threats from 2025 will Carry into 2026 as New Technology Adds New Risk

Published

on

Kindly share this post

Kaspersky Security Bulletin reviews what shaped telecom cybersecurity in 2025 and what is likely to persist in 2026. Advanced Persistent Threat (APT) activity, supply-chain compromise, DDoS disruption and SIM-enabled fraud continued to pressure operators in 2025, while newer technology deployments introduce additional operational risk.

In 2025, telecom operators faced four broad threat categories. Targeted intrusions (APTs) continued to focus on gaining stealthy access to operator environments for long-term espionage and leverage through privileged network positioning.

Supply chain vulnerabilities remained an entry point: telecom ecosystems rely on many vendors, contractors and tightly integrated platforms, so weaknesses in widely used software and services can provide a path into operator networks. Finally, DDoS remained a practical availability and capacity problem.

Kaspersky Security Network showed that last year, between November 2024 and October 2025, 12,79% of users in the telecommunications sector encountered web threats and 20,76% faced on-device threats. 9,86% of telecom organisations worldwide experienced ransomware.

At the same time, the telecommunications sector is moving from rapid technological development to broad implementation — and the report argues that this shift creates new opportunities and new operational risks for 2026.

Kaspersky highlights three areas where technology transitions could introduce disruption if rolled out unevenly or without strong controls: AI-assisted network management, where automation can amplify configuration errors or act on misleading data; post-quantum cryptography transitions, where rushed deployment of hybrid and post-quantum approaches could cause interoperability and performance issues across IT, management and interconnect environments; and 5G-to-satellite integration (NTN), where expanding service footprints and partner dependencies introduce new integration points and potential failure modes.

“The threats that dominated 2025 — APT campaigns, supply chain attacks, DDoS floods — aren’t going away. But now they intersect with operational risks from AI automation, quantum-ready cryptography, and satellite integration.

Telecom operators need visibility across both dimensions: maintaining strong defences against known threats while building security into these new technologies from day one. The key is continuous threat intelligence that spans from endpoint to edge to orbit,” said Leonid Bezvershenko, senior security researcher at Kaspersky Global Research & Analysis Team.
